command
command — The name of an executable program or other software command.

Description
This element holds the name of an executable program or the text of a command that a user enters to execute a program.
Processing expectations
Formatted inline.
Parents
These elements contain command: caption (db.html.caption), citetitle, computeroutput, emphasis, entry, link, literallayout, para, phrase (db.phrase), programlisting, quote, subtitle, td, term, th, title, titleabbrev, userinput.
Children
The following elements occur in command: text, inlinemediaobject, phrase (db._phrase), replaceable, subscript, superscript.
See Also
Related elements: literal, replaceable.
